Updated Emergency Preparedness Guide

An updated version of the Chelsea Gardens Emergency Preparedness Guide is available here. This guide contains information about the Emergency Preparedness Program at Chelsea Gardens and valuable tips on how to prepare and what to do in an emergency such as an earthquake, fire, gas leak or power outage.

Please take time to download and familiarize yourself with this document, use it to prepare and plan for an emergency (including having a grab and go kit), and review the emergency response procedures an a regular basis.

The Emergency Preparedness section of the Chelsea Today site also contains information about evacuation procedures including a map with meeting areas and specific instructions for townhouse and condominium residents during an emergency. WIFI Access in the Three Apartments

 

WIFI access is now available in all three apartment lobbys and underground parking. WIFI was installed to address communication issues in the underground parking and enable texting and celluar over WIFI in these areas. In addition WIFI enabled in the Windsor allows the opening the vehicle gate via celluar phone (new access system). This functionality will be extended to the Mayfair and Kensington if the replacement access system is approved at the AGM.  Placards will be installed shortly displaying the WIFI name and password .

Strata Insurance Quote for 2026

Dear Owner’s
We have just renewed that Strata insurance with ACERA.
Please see the attached proposed Summary of Coverage that is in effect as of March 1, 2026.
An official Document will be provided to the Strata soon, however, it is noted that the deductibles have come down:
– Earthquake from 15% to 10%
– All risk from 25K to 10K
– Flood from 50K to 25K
